This is a simple one really. Corruption is the biggest problem in Nigeria and to fight it you have to have overwhelming support from the citizenry. You need to have high intelligence coupled with GUILE as an individual to change things. Being too straightforward will be a disadvantage. So how do you achieve this... If I were Nigerian President

1) I'd live by example cut all frivolous expenses first from my office and that of federal officers! I'd ensure so much noise is made about this act in the press such that my govt would win the trust of the man on the street!

2) I'd reach out to the Press and have moles/stooges there to counter what detractors might want to whip up. Remember if you fight corruption, it will fight back big time. So you'd better be ready.

3) I'd strengthen the EFCC such that it would compare with the best Anti-corruption agencies in the world. Now at first, I'd ensure they go after my opponents first, us those to buy more goodwill with the common man whilst giving the god-fathers and my party members who campainged for me a false sense of security. However, later in my administration when my hold on power would have been strengthened, I'll go after them. No sacred cows!

4) In the meanwhile, I'll revamp and re-organize those industries/ministries that promote National unity. Sports will be top on my agenda; I'll ensure the start of a well organized Nigerian football league mostly run by the Private sector. Same for Athletics, Basketball, Table Tennis, Boxing, School sports and others. This just needs me getting competent hands to handle these sports and using EFCC to hound any rabble rouser who threatens Fifa, IOC, IAAF ban!
Also, I will develop Tinapa and other such facilities into the best Film villages in the world! Nollywood film-makers will get help in using the facilities to make the best films. Same goes for the music industry and Entertainment in general. With this done National orientation Agency would use these acts to further instill in the citizenry a patriotic zeal.

5) The security forces, Armed Forces, Military Police, Police, SSS, Civil Defence Corps etc will enjoy the best of times in my regime. Their barracks will be returned to world class facilities and top notch training & re-training programs organized. I will make them truly professional and focused organizations again, no time for civilian affairs if you are in the forces! Their pay, insurance, pension and entitlements will be enhanced! I will make them happy because they will be my guard against potential coup makers. However, no indiscipline will be tolerated!

5) For Party politics, after I must have gained wide acceptance, I'd decamp and form a new National Movement Party inviting incorruptible like-minded fellows to join. This will break the backbone of the corrupt party that brought me into power and many folks on the street will flock into our party. Remember, we have overwhelming support of the common man, so forming this party will start a new movement.

6) For Agriculture my plan will be simple. Revamp the several Research institutes and get hybrid seeds direct to the farmers through an efficient Police force and Security and defence force. We would also set up strategic storage centers in various parts of the country to prepare for a bumper harvest and mop up excess produce.....

I still have so much more to say but some other time. I just believe that people in the position of power are not sincere and lack will power, this is not Rocket Science!
